Place-based policy in southern Italy: evidence from a dose-response approach

2021

This paper evaluates the effectiveness at a territorial level of a place-based policy for southern Italy, that is, territorial integrated projects (TIPs). We combine classical counterfactual designs and the construction of a dose–response function to assess the impact of the infrastructural interventions on the municipalities involved in a target region (Sicily). The results are robust enough to show policy effectiveness on both the number of workers and the number of plants. In the latter case, we also identify a significant and increasing dose–response function highlighting the positive relationship between funding intensity and the growth of plants.

Adolescentes y drogas : su relación con la delincuencia

2016

Esta investigación describe la relación con las drogas en una muestra de 286 Adolescentes en Conflicto con la Ley de la ciudad de Valencia (España). Tiene por objeto analizar la relación entre trayectoria delictiva y consumo de drogas. Los resultados informan que, a mayor incidencia delictiva, mayor dependencia. En cuanto a patrones de consumo por tipo de sustancia, el cannabis se asocia a trayectorias delictivas iniciales, y la cocaína, a trayectorias consolidadas. El consumo se produce en escenarios habituales diurnos y se extiende a otros de ocio nocturno, y particularmente forma parte de la trayectoria consolidada en la vida cotidiana de los adolescentes en conflicto con la ley.
